Principles of Nanomedicine

About

This is a group of lectures and seminars aiming at presenting how biomedicine can profit from nanotechnology. Fundamental concepts in nanotechnology will be given. Those include the relevance of surface, colloids, or the nanometer scale. Then the lectures will cover key aspects of the synthesis of nanostructured materials (top down versus bottom up approaches), material and biological characterization techniques (like optical microscopies, spectroscopy, zeta potential, hyperspectral imaging, nanotoxicity, bio-distribution), and biomedical applications (i.e., control release of drugs, bio-sensing, imaging, hyperthermia among others).
